簡體   English   中英

org.springframework包無法導入

[英]org.springframework package cannot be imported

正如主題所說,我無法使用SpringSource Tool Suite在我的Web動態項目中導入此包。命令Spring Tools - > Add Spring Project Nature已經執行。 謝謝。

你創建了什么樣的項目? 這是一個Maven項目嗎? 如果是這樣,你需要確保你至少導入了'spring'上下文依賴關系

<dependency>
    <groupId>org.springframework</groupId>
    <artifactId>spring-context</artifactId>
    <version>3.1.0.RELEASE</version>
    <scope>runtime</scope>
</dependency>

(或您想要使用的任何版本)

[編輯]

正如您所說,您通過此示例使用動態Web項目 - > http://www.vaannila.com/spring/spring-mvc-tutorial-1.html ,您需要將以下jar文件物理添加到您的WEB-INF/lib文件夾

antlr-runtime-3.0
commons-logging-1.0.4
org.springframework.asm-3.0.0.M3
org.springframework.beans-3.0.0.M3
org.springframework.context-3.0.0.M3
org.springframework.context.support-3.0.0.M3
org.springframework.core-3.0.0.M3
org.springframework.expression-3.0.0.M3
org.springframework.web-3.0.0.M3
org.springframework.web.servlet-3.0.0.M3

你應該有以下內容:

lib文件夾

添加“Spring Project Nature”不會為您添加依賴項,而只是指示IDE該項目使用Spring。

使用maven.it自動添加必要的jar文件。另外你需要手動執行它。你可以看看這個http://www.mkyong.com/maven/how-to-convert-java-web-project- to-maven-project /將現有項目遷移到maven

要么

You can manually add the necessary jar files.
Right click on the spring project>>
properties>>
java build path>>
libraries>>Add jars

:)

暫無
暫無

聲明:本站的技術帖子網頁,遵循CC BY-SA 4.0協議,如果您需要轉載,請注明本站網址或者原文地址。任何問題請咨詢:yoyou2525@163.com.

 
粵ICP備18138465號  © 2020-2024 STACKOOM.COM